On 11-10-20 07:10 PM, Steve Langasek wrote:
> It's not clear what the cause of this error is.  Your upgrade log shows
> some debconf errors, followed by a non-fatal pam-auth-update message:
>
> Setting up libpam-runtime (1.1.3-2ubuntu1) ...
> Use of uninitialized value $ret in scalar chomp at /usr/share/perl5/Debconf/Clie
> nt/ConfModule.pm line 132,<STDIN>  line 7.
> Use of uninitialized value $ret in split at /usr/share/perl5/Debconf/Client/Conf
> Module.pm line 133,<STDIN>  line 7.
> Use of uninitialized value $ret[0] in string eq at /usr/share/perl5/Debconf/Clie
> nt/ConfModule.pm line 134,<STDIN>  line 7.
> Use of uninitialized value $ret in scalar chomp at /usr/share/perl5/Debconf/Clie
> nt/ConfModule.pm line 132,<STDIN>  line 7.
> Use of uninitialized value $ret in split at /usr/share/perl5/Debconf/Client/Conf
> Module.pm line 133,<STDIN>  line 7.
> Use of uninitialized value $ret[0] in string eq at /usr/share/perl5/Debconf/Client/ConfModule.pm line 134,<STDIN>  line 7.
> Use of uninitialized value in string eq at /usr/sbin/pam-auth-update line 161,<STDIN>  line 7.
> pam-auth-update: Local modifications to /etc/pam.d/common-*, not updating.
> pam-auth-update: Run pam-auth-update --force to override.
> dpkg: error processing libpam-runtime (--configure):
>   subprocess installed post-installation script returned error exit status 1
>
> Is this problem reproducible , or did it resolve itself upon
> reattempting the upgrade?  What is the output of the command 'debconf-
> show libpam-runtime' run from a terminal?
>
> The pam message indicates that you have edited by /etc/pam.d/common-* by
> hand.  Is this correct?  Is there any particular reason you've done
> this?
